Game Overview
Black Box is one of those weirdly satisfying MS-DOS games that makes you feel like a mad scientist. You're staring at this empty grid, shooting rays into the darkness, trying to figure out where the hidden atoms are hiding based on how the beams deflect or disappear. At first it seems simple—until you realize the atoms are messing with your head, bending the rays in ways that make no sense until suddenly they do.
The puzzles start gentle, then escalate into these beautiful logic nightmares where you're scribbling notes like some quantum detective.
